Denaby Main is a village situated between
Mexborough and
Conisbrough in the
Metropolitan Borough of Doncaster in
South Yorkshire, England. It was built by the Denaby Main Colliery Company to house its workers and their families, and originally given the name
Denaby Main Colliery Village, to distinguish it from the village of
Denaby, situated about ⅔ mile away on the road to Hooton Roberts and Kilnhurst; from that time, the old village became known as
Old Denaby. In due course the
Colliery Village part of the name was lost, leaving the village to be known as
Denaby Main.
